Australian teenagers ask high court to block social media ban
A constitutional challenge against Australia’s social media ban on children younger than 16 has been filed in the nation’s highest court, two weeks before the world-first law is set to take effect. Borussia Dortmund Hammer Villarreal 4–0 In Champions League Showpiece
Borussia Dortmund delivered a dominant performance to defeat Villarreal 4–0 in their UEFA Champions League game‑week five clash. Serhou Guirassy stole the spotlight with a brace, while Karim Adeyemi and Daniel Svensson also found the back of the net for the German side. Five Dead In Explosion In Syria’s Idlib
At least five civilians were killed and nine injured in an explosion in an arms depot in the town of Kafr Takharim in Syria’s Idlib province, the media office of the internal security directorate in Idlib said on Wednesday.
